CSS的顏色變化功能是一項非常有用的功能。通過設置CSS樣式,當網頁的某個元素被點擊時,它的顏色會發生變化。下面是一些示例代碼,可以用來實現這一功能。
button { background-color: blue; color: white; padding: 10px 20px; border-radius: 5px; } /* 鼠標懸停時的效果 */ button:hover { background-color: darkblue; } /* 點擊時的效果 */ button:active { background-color: red; }
以上代碼設置了一個按鈕的樣式。當用戶將鼠標懸停在按鈕上方時,背景顏色會變成深藍色。當用戶單擊按鈕時,背景顏色會變成紅色。這種顏色變化效果可以讓網頁的用戶交互更加生動,也可以幫助用戶更清晰地知道哪些元素是當前激活狀態。
除了按鈕外,其他元素也可以通過相似的方式進行顏色變化。下面是一個示例代碼,可以用來讓某個鏈接被點擊后變成紅色:
a:link { color: blue; } a:visited { color: purple; } a:hover { color: black; } a:active { color: red; }
通過使用這些CSS樣式,可以讓網頁中的元素在用戶交互時呈現出不同的顏色效果,從而讓用戶體驗更加豐富。
上一篇mysql添加索引命令